'Not Patriotic To Starve' Flyer.

Issue by the Workers' Alliance of America, which organized unemployed workers during the Great Depression with the demand for more relief and jobs.  The leaflet announces demonstrations in every city on January 9, 1937, leading to a national protest in Washington, DC on January 15.  It reproduces letters of support from John L. Lewis, president of the United Mine Workers of America, and William Green, president of the American Federation of Labor.  More than 50,000 people joined in the Alliance's 1937 protests.
